3M Posts Record Third-Quarter Numbers
October 27, 2014

3M, St. Paul, Minn., released its third-quarter numbers, which included earnings of $1.98 per share, an 11.2 percent increase over the same time last year. Sales also grew 2.8 percent over last year to $8.1 billion this year as of Sept. 30, which was the close of the third quarter.

3M Announces New Chief Technology Officer
July 30, 2014

3M, St. Paul Minn., appointed Dr. Ashish K. Khandpur as its senior vice president of research and development, and chief technology officer following the retirement of Dr. Frederick J. Palensky, who had a 37-year career with 3M.

3M Appoints New Senior Vice President
June 12, 2014

3M, St. Paul, Minn., appointed Nicholas C. Gangestad to senior vice president and chief financial officer this week. Effective immediately, he replaces David W. Meline, who is departing for another large, publicly traded company.

3M Delivers Record Third-Quarter Results
October 24, 2013

Today, 3M reported third-quarter earnings of $1.78 per share, an increase of 7.9 percent versus the third quarter of 2012. Sales grew 5.6 percent year-on-year to $7.9 billion.

3M and Avery Dennison Settle Patent Infringement Lawsuits
April 1, 2013

Office product giants 3M and Avery Dennison announced Friday that the companies had reached an agreement to settle a series of lawsuits that had been ongoing since 2010. The announcements settle two outstanding patent lawsuits and an antitrust violation accusation.
